DYNAMIC
SPIN TESTING RESULTS A THUMBS UP |
|

The Dynamic underwent spin testing recently and finished
this task without any undesirable control behavior. Testing
was done in a variety of C.G Load and control input
configurat-ions. All testing situations were recoverable
using normal spin recovery procedures in every instance. The aircraft
stall is very clean and as a result the plane had to be intentionally
placed into each spin. Testing was carried out by members of
the Slovak Civil Aviation Authority, CAA and Aerospool
Spol,SRO. A short video of the flight test can be viewed

DYNAMIC WT9
BACKGROUND |
|
|
AN AIRCRAFT DESIGNERS
INSIGHT: IN THE WORDS OF AN ENGINEER (TRANSLATED FROM SLOVAKIAN
ENGLISH)
The Dynamic WT9 is the work of Tadeas Wala. As the Dynamic WT9 Model
Number suggests, it is his ninth project.
The Dynamic WT9 is one of the best light aircraft around, but there are
still things we can do to improve it. To improve the flying qualities we
have developed a new wing with a winglet. This new model was unveiled at
the AERO exhibition in Freidrichshafen earlier this year. Secondarily,
not only does the new winglet look good but primarily, it increases the
capabilities of the aircraft throughout the entire LSA envelope.
As well as making the
Dynamic more stable tests have shown that the winglets increase the
force reduction in aileron control and faster directional responses
about the roll axis. The stall characteristics of the Dynamic have also
been improved by the new winglet design. Both the maximum and cruising
speeds have been unaltered with the addition of the winglet. The new
winglet was put through flight and strength tests passing both. The
Slovak Civil Aviation Authority, CAA, has approved the new wing and
winglet design with German LBA and Czech authorities likely to follow
suit in the near future.
Development and production of the all composite WT9 Dynamic airplane
is by far the biggest
project Aerospool has undertaken to date. Although the Dynamic WT9 with
its current weight, still belongs to the Ultralight category (in
Europe), it by far exceeds this category with its qualities. First of
all it is due to its advanced structure, in which the most modern
aircraft materials are used, such as carbon and polyurethane sandwiches.
It is also due to the experience the company gained from many years of
production of subassemblies for top quality gliders. This all guarantees
top quality of production, low weight, and excellent flight
characteristics. The Dynamic is offered to customers in both fixed and
retractable gear, as one of the very few airplanes that do, in the UL
category. And even for the base price, each customer will get a
ready-to-fly aircraft equipped with a Rotax 912UL 80 H.P. power plant.
The long list of options and accessories enables everybody to create an
airplane according to his/her needs and desires. The empty weight of the
airplane is dependent of the equipment added; it starts as low as 265kg
or 583 lbs. And for those who prefer to build their own airplane
themselves, Aerospool offers an aircraft kit.
Thanks to the aerodynamic characteristics and powerful engine, the
Dynamic proved itself also as a useful tow airplane with an excellent
climb rate. Tests confirmed that the Dynamic enables towing even the
heaviest two seat gliders such as ASH-25 or Duo Discus , while
maintaining a high level of performance. The quality of the airplane and
its attractive look is proved not only by interest of customers all
around the world but also by the price.
The foundation of each company dealing with aviation production is to
prove their organizational and quality-control system. The proofs of
these labors are found in the certificates and approvals for production
and aircraft repairs from civil aviation authorities. Aerospool has
several of such documents. These are from the CAA of the Slovak
Republic:
Approval certificate for production No.
SK.21G.0002,
(addition to the approval certificate)
and
Approval certificate for maintenance No. SK.MF.001
(addition to the approval certificate).
CAA of Czech Republic issued the
Approved aircraft repair station acceptance
certificate No. 181-01/2 and German
Luftfahrt Bundesamt Braunschveig awarded Aerospool with the
Genehmigung als Luftfahrhrttechnischer Betrieb
Nr. II-A197 l...). It was necessary not
only to receive these certificates but also to prove them. Therefore
there are annual audits on-site at the Aerospool factory performed by
officers of the aviation authorities that issued the certificates
necessary for the aviation production and repairmen facility status.
This is our warranty that the pilots who operate our aircraft will have
the best quality product from Aerospool. We are not only engineers but
pilots too.
BACKGROUND:
The roots of Aerospool company reach to the break years 1990-91, when a
team of Prievidza air club pilots started to work on the WT3 glider
prototype. On the basis of their gained skills they decided to form a
company where their dreams about airplane production would come true.
The journey to do this was not simple. By all means, the first product
that rolled out from Aerospool hall was intended for pilots. It was a
fiberglass transport trailer, the TV-1, a 15 meter span glider
transport, and it was Aerospool who created the molds and forms also.
Later the TV-2 trailer was added, which was/ and still is intended for
two seat gliders. Until now, more than 100 trailers of both types have
been delivered to customers all around the world. Besides that Aerospool
was also involved in model and prototype production for other
"non-aeronautical" fiberglass products. For example bodywork parts for
tractors, personal or transport vehicles, horse transport trailers and
industrial fluid tanks, etc. Introduction in Aerospool began by simple
repairs of composite gliders. Production of parts for the following
project with Schempp-Hirth Flugzeugbau company. Thanks to that,
Aerospool obtained the knowledge and know-how for general overhauls of
composite glider surfaces and various other damages, whose services have
been utilized by more than 200 glider owners up to and including the
present. Gradually over time Aerospool began producing stabilizers,
elevators and winglets for Ventus-2c gliders, as well as the
pre-assembly, painting and final assembly of these gliders. More to
